Promethean has developed a thermal energy storage platform that eliminates diesel generators for cold-storage applications in rural India. Thermal energy is stored using proprietary phase-change materials encapsulated in a modular container, essentially a new type of battery that stores cold liquid rather than electrical energy. This thermal battery pack stores and releases large amounts of energy quickly to cool agricultural products immediately, thereby preserving freshness. We have a repeat customer with India’s largest private dairy.
